BlueBub ("the app") is a route-weather forecast app developed by KheniTech ("we", "us"). It shows the weather forecast along a travel route at the time you would arrive at each point. This policy explains what we collect, why, how it is shared, and the choices you have. It applies to the BlueBub apps on the Apple App Store and Google Play and reflects the data disclosures we make in each store.
Data we collect
| Data type | Examples | Purpose | Linked to you |
|---|---|---|---|
| Location | Precise or approximate device location | App functionality: show your position, plan routes & forecasts | No (not stored linked to you) |
| Advertising identifier | Apple IDFA / Google Advertising ID, app install & app-open events | Measuring which advert led to an app install | Yes (used for advertising measurement) |
| Crash diagnostics | Crash and error reports, device model, OS and app version | Diagnosing crashes so we can fix them | No (not linked to you, never used for advertising) |
| App usage | Which features you use (e.g. that a route was planned or navigation started), app open events | Understanding which features are useful so we can improve the app | No (not linked to your identity) |
BlueBub does not require an account and shows no adverts inside the app. We do advertise BlueBub on other platforms, and to understand which of those adverts actually lead to installs the app includes Meta's measurement SDK. That is the only reason an advertising identifier is collected.
On iOS this is your choice. Apple's App Tracking Transparency prompt asks before any identifier is used; if you decline, no advertising identifier is collected and measurement falls back to Apple's privacy-preserving SKAdNetwork, which reports only aggregate figures with no link to you. On Android you can reset or delete your Advertising ID in Settings → Google → Ads. Declining or resetting changes nothing about how the app works — every BlueBub feature behaves identically either way.
Location
With your permission, the app uses your device location to show where you are on the map and to help plan routes from your current position. Location is used only while you are actively using the app (in the foreground); we do not access your location in the background. Route start/destination coordinates are sent to our service to fetch routes and weather (see "How your data is shared"). We do not store your location history or your trips on our servers in a way that is linked to you. You can revoke the location permission at any time in your device settings.
How your data is shared
We use the following service providers to run the app. Route, place, and weather coordinates (not your identity) are sent to the routing, geocoding, and weather providers only to fetch the data you request:
- Google Firebase — cloud functions and caching, plus Crashlytics for crash reporting and Google Analytics for Firebase for app usage statistics. Crashlytics receives crash and error reports with your device model, OS version and app version. Analytics receives which features you use — for example that a route was planned, or navigation started — and never the route itself, your destination, your location or your weather results. Neither is used for advertising.
- Mapbox — map rendering (receives map tile requests).
- OpenStreetMap / OSRM — route calculation.
- Nominatim (OpenStreetMap) — place search / geocoding.
- Open-Meteo — weather forecasts.
- Meta (Facebook) — advertising measurement only. Receives your advertising identifier and app install / app-open events so we can tell which advert led to an install. It receives no location, no route, and no weather data. See Meta's privacy policy.
We do not sell your personal information. Apart from the advertising measurement described above, we do not share your data with third parties for their own advertising. Route and weather results are cached on our servers using anonymized, hashed keys that contain no identifier linking them to you.
